The "lightning-fast" robot digging the Hanoi metro tunnel makes the world admire
The TBM robot, worth more than 262 billion VND, has drilled nearly 2km of the Nhon - Hanoi Railway Station metro tunnel, possessing leading technology, designed specifically for the geology of the capital.

TBM robot No. 1, nicknamed “lightning speed”, has just completed a nearly 2,100m drilling section from S9 Kim Ma station to S11 Van Mieu station. (Photo: Doanh nghiep va Tiep thi) This device is over 100m long, weighs 850 tons, is made in Germany and costs from 10-15 million USD (over 262 billion VND). (Photo: Fecon)
TBM No. 1 uses Earth Pressure Balancing (EPB) technology, helping to drill through Hanoi 's complex geology while maintaining the excavation face's stability. (Photo: Fecon) Each time it digs, the robot simultaneously installs the tunnel lining rings, with 6 pieces completed in just 30-35 minutes. (Photo: Fecon)
Engineers call it a “modern giant”, possessing the world’s most advanced sensor system, robotic arms and sealed pressure chamber. (Photo: Fecon) Along with TBM No. 2 - nicknamed "bold", the two robots are specially designed to handle weak ground, underground water and high population density in Hanoi. (Photo: Fecon) Putting TBM into construction is a big step forward for Vietnam's urban infrastructure construction industry, taking the initiative from assembly to operation for the first time. The Nhon - Hanoi Railway Station metro line is 12.5km long, of which the 4km underground section will be completed in 16 months with the help of these two robots.
